About manim

Manim is a Python animation engine for precise, programmatic rendering of explanatory mathematics videos, built for educators, mathematicians, and developers who want frame accurate control over every element of a mathematical animation instead of editing on a timeline.

About cohesive-colors

cohesive colors is a small TypeScript design tool, released under the BSD 3 Clause licence, that helps designers and front end developers add a tint to existing colors so that a set of separate colors reads as one cohesive color scheme.
